Shark VERTEX MultiFLEX DuoClean PowerFins IZ440 Series Vacuum Cleaner Manual

The Shark VERTEX MultiFLEX DuoClean PowerFins IZ440 Series is a corded upright vacuum cleaner featuring DuoClean PowerFins brushroll technology, MultiFLEX technology for under-furniture reach, Anti-Allergen Complete Seal with HEPA filter, LED headlights, and a large-capacity dust cup. Assembly & Setup

Unpack all parts and inspect for damage. Assemble on a flat surface.

  1. Attach the wand: Insert the wand into the vacuum body until it clicks into place.
  2. Attach the handle: Connect the handle to the top of the wand.
  3. Install attachments: Store tools in the attachment holder for easy access.
  4. Plug into a standard 120V AC outlet.

WARNING! Ensure the vacuum is unplugged during assembly. Keep fingers away from moving parts.

First-Time Use

Before first use, ensure all parts are properly assembled and filters are installed.

  1. Check filters: Ensure HEPA filter and pre-motor filter are correctly seated.
  2. Adjust height: Set the vacuum to the appropriate height setting for your floor type.
  3. Power on: Plug in, press the power button, and begin cleaning.
  4. Test attachments: Use the crevice tool and dusting brush for hard-to-reach areas.

CAUTION! Do not use on wet surfaces. Keep hair, loose clothing, and fingers away from brushroll.

Using Attachments

Attachments include crevice tool, dusting brush, upholstery tool, and pet multi-tool.

  1. Turn off and unplug the vacuum before changing attachments.
  2. Remove the wand: Press the release button to detach the wand from the vacuum body.
  3. Attach tool: Insert the desired tool into the end of the wand or hose.
  4. Select appropriate setting: Use brushroll off for hard floors and delicate surfaces.

Tip: Use the pet multi-tool for removing pet hair from furniture and stairs.

Cleaning Modes

Supports multiple cleaning modes for different surfaces.

  1. Carpet mode: Brushroll on for deep cleaning carpets.
  2. Hard floor mode: Brushroll off or on depending on model for hard surfaces.
  3. Above-floor cleaning: Use attachments for furniture, stairs, and ceilings.
  4. Under-furniture cleaning: Activate MultiFLEX to bend the wand and reach under low furniture.

WARNING! Do not vacuum large objects that may clog the vacuum. Avoid vacuuming liquids.

Maintenance & Care

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ance.

  1. Empty dust cup: Press release button to remove and empty when full.
  2. Clean filters: Rinse HEPA filter and pre-motor filter every 3 months (air dry completely).
  3. Check brushroll: Remove debris wrapped around brushroll regularly.
  4. Inspect hose and wand: Clear any blockages.

CAUTION! Unplug before maintenance. Do not use damaged filters or parts.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Vacuum won't turn onPower cord/outletCheck plug connection; try different outlet; ensure power switch is on.
Loss of suctionFull dust cup/clogEmpty dust cup; check hose, wand, and brushroll for blockages.
Brushroll not spinningDebris/switch settingClear debris from brushroll; ensure brushroll switch is on for carpets.
OverheatingClogged filter/full dust cupClean filters; empty dust cup; let vacuum cool for 60 minutes.
Unusual noiseForeign object in brushroll/hoseTurn off and inspect brushroll, hose, and wand for obstructions.

Reset: Unplug for 60 minutes if overheating occurs.
